When you’re picking out a pot rack, think about how much weight it needs to hold and whether you want something that mounts to the wall or hangs from the ceiling. Make sure to measure your space carefully—no one wants to bump their head while stirring a pot of chili! A good rack should be easy to install and tough enough to handle heavy cookware, with hooks that slide or swivel for easy access.
